Overview:

The position will assist Queens Branchs Quality Control Unit (QCU) function, project and reporting function, directly report to QCU AVP.



Responsibilities:

Business Reporting

  • Assist to consolidate business plans, track business goals and analyze branch performance evaluation.

  • Perform basic financial analysis and consolidate business report of the Branch.

  • Assist in and consolidate research report, perform ad hoc assignment and reporting upon request.

  • Consolidate business forecast for the Branch.

Compliance

  • Act as ABAC point of contact of the Branch.

  • Update departmental policies and procedure related to ABAC and pricing strategy.

  • Assist in compliance control testing and other middle desk assignment when needed.

  • Understand, comply with and monitor the activities, if necessary, of all applicable laws and regulations regarding Anti-Money Laundering, Bank Secrecy Act, and suspicious activity reporting.

IT / Business Project

  • Act as Record Retention Coordinator and Data Governance Point of Contact of the Branch.

  • Assist in implementation of business or IT projects involving the Branch.

CRA Donation and Service

  • Assist to propose donation and/or sponsorship event involving the Branch in comply with the Banks CRA program.

  • Collect and consolidate CRA loan activity, if any, from Business Development Department of the Branch and provide CRA report in accordance to the Banks CRA policy and procedure.

  • Assist to perform CRA service when needed.

  • Promote the Branchs product and service and BOC brand.

Administration

  • Assist in human resource duties involving the Branch, including but not limited to updating staff analysis, job description, employee hiring application and etc.

  • Handle consultant recruitment and monitoring duties, compile consultant budget following the Banks policy and procedure.

  • Strictly comply with BOC Global Service Standard and BOCNY performance evaluation.



Qualifications:
  • Bachelor Degree required, major in Accounting, Finance, Economics or equivalent fields preferred
  • Minimum 3 years of Banking experience in financial industry required
  • Demonstrate Financial/banking industry knowledge
  • Bilingual ability in English and Mandarin required
